The 2006 AFI FEST has chosen actress Penelope Cruz, as the recipient of the festival's annual Tribute. On November 2, the festival will present the U.S. premiere of Pedro Almodovar's Volver, starring Cruz, at Arclight's Hollywood Cineramadome, followed by a Centerpiece Gala. Volver was recently chosen as Spain's official selection for the Best Foreign Film for the 79th Academy Awards.

In celebration of its 20th anniversary, AFI FEST is launching a new program, AFI PROJECT: 20/20, in an effort to enhance international cultural exchange and collaboration among filmmakers around the world. Up to 20 American and international filmmakers (with films at this year's festival) will be chosen to participate in this new program which has the goal of developing ways in which artists and their films can help promote cultural awareness and understanding and challenge stereotypes, while presenting a fresh, clear vision of the common values people share. By sharing their films with audiences here and abroad, AFI PROJECT: 20/20 will encourage understanding and appreciation of values such as freedom of expression, tolerance and rights in intellectual property.

AFI is teaming with several organzations to present this new program, including the President’s Committee on the Arts and the Humanities (PCAH), the Department of State, the National Endowment for the Arts (NEA), the National Endowment for the Humanities (NEH) and the Institute of Museum and Library Services in support of this effort.
